Warning: file_get_contents(/data/phpspider/zhask/data//catemap/8/python-3.x/16.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Python 3.x 如何将三维阵列重塑为二维阵列_Python 3.x - Fatal编程技术网

Python 3.x 如何将三维阵列重塑为二维阵列

Python 3.x 如何将三维阵列重塑为二维阵列,python-3.x,Python 3.x,我有三维的训练和测试数据数组,我正在尝试将它们转换成二维数组。我尝试过使用.reforme()函数,但它不起作用。 阵列形状如下所示: 培训:(60000,28,28)47040000 测试:(10000,28,28)7840000 我已经重新调整了整数值的比例 我希望您能给我一些指导,因为我对python还很陌生。您可以尝试类似的方法 arr=np.random.rand(50,28,28) arr2=arr.整形(50,28*28) 印刷品(arr2.shape)#(50784) 展示您所做

我有三维的训练和测试数据数组,我正在尝试将它们转换成二维数组。我尝试过使用.reforme()函数,但它不起作用。 阵列形状如下所示: 培训:(60000,28,28)47040000 测试:(10000,28,28)7840000 我已经重新调整了整数值的比例


我希望您能给我一些指导,因为我对python还很陌生。

您可以尝试类似的方法

arr=np.random.rand(50,28,28)
arr2=arr.整形(50,28*28)
印刷品(arr2.shape)#(50784)

展示您所做的工作,以及输入和输出的实际可行示例。“它不工作”不构成有效的问题陈述。此外,请使用正确的格式,并在问题中添加一个普通python标记。使用下面的按钮添加问题。